SDG-Aligned Research Themes

International Conference on Aerospace Manufacturing and Design conference tracks support global knowledge exchange, innovation, and sustainable development priorities across diverse disciplines.

SDG 9 - Industry, Innovation and Infrastructure SDG 11 - Sustainable Cities and Communities SDG 12 - Responsible Consumption and Production SDG 13 - Climate Action

This track focuses on the latest developments in Global Navigation Satellite Systems (GNSS) and their applications in various fields. Researchers are invited to present innovative solutions that enhance positioning accuracy and reliability.

This session explores the principles of orbital mechanics and their application in satellite trajectory optimization. Contributions should address challenges in satellite deployment and maneuvering in complex orbital environments.

This track invites papers on novel algorithms designed to improve navigation accuracy and efficiency in satellite systems. Discussions will include the integration of machine learning techniques and real-time data processing.

This session examines cutting-edge technologies in satellite communication, including advancements in bandwidth and signal processing. Researchers are encouraged to share insights on improving communication reliability and reducing latency.

This track focuses on the design and implementation of inter-satellite links for enhanced communication and data sharing. Papers should explore network architectures that facilitate efficient satellite constellations.

This session highlights the role of satellites in remote sensing and environmental monitoring. Contributions should discuss innovative payload designs and their applications in various scientific fields.

This track delves into the development and deployment of space-based navigation systems beyond traditional GNSS. Researchers are invited to explore novel concepts and their potential impact on global navigation applications.

This session focuses on the engineering challenges associated with satellite payload design and integration. Papers should address innovative approaches to enhance payload performance and functionality.

This track invites discussions on real-time navigation solutions that enhance operational efficiency in aerospace applications. Contributions should focus on the integration of real-time data and adaptive algorithms.

This session explores the diverse applications of global navigation technologies in the aerospace sector. Researchers are encouraged to present case studies that demonstrate the impact of GNSS on aerospace operations.

This track examines the latest advancements in satellite-based geolocation technologies and their implications for various industries. Papers should highlight innovative methodologies for improving geolocation accuracy and reliability.
